Marque analyst note
The Mercedes-AMG One remains one of the most inaccessible hypercars in the collectible market, with only 275 units produced worldwide. Its Holy Grail classification reflects the technical pedigree of its hybrid powertrain and exclusive ownership circle, though UK transaction data remains absent—no sales have been tracked in the past 12 months.
The absence of market activity in the UK reflects the car's fundamental illiquidity rather than any weakness in desirability among those positioned to own one. With zero active listings and no recorded sales, establishing a reliable median valuation or price trend is impossible at this time.
The car's appreciating classic designation suggests structural upward potential, yet this classification must be viewed with caution given the complete absence of transactional evidence to support it. Buyers and sellers in this segment operate through private channels rather than public auctions, making official market data exceptionally sparse.
For prospective acquirers, the Mercedes-AMG One functions as a trophy asset in ultra-high-net-worth collections rather than a traditional collectible car market participant. Its 275-unit global production and technological significance as a road-legal Formula 1 hybrid may underpin long-term stability, but the UK market currently provides no pricing benchmarks to assess realistic entry or exit points.
